CCF山西大学学生分会成功举办LQCD优化经验分享会
2022年1月8日,CCF山西大学学生分会在山西大学坞城校区计算机与信息技术学院中会议室成功举办LQCD优化经验分享会。活动由CCF山西大学学生分会主席王瑞同学主持。
首先由刘凯旋同学对LQCD进行简要介绍,并给在场同学讲解我校同学针对LQCD的优化思路。格点量子色动力学(LQCD)是用数值模拟方法研究基本粒子的重要科学方法,是研究基本粒子夸克和胶子如何结合成质子、中子乃至各种原子核的基本理论。针对LQCD求解成本过高的现况,我校同学更换编译器并开启优化选项,以便进行后续优化。与此同时,在现有代码基础上,重写迭代过程中矩阵运算过程、重构计算流程、改变数据存储形式,进而大大缩短运行时间,让在场同学对代码优化有了新的认知。
之后,上海交通大学的左思成同学和王鎏振同学分享了上交团队针对LQCD稀疏线性系统的优化思路。在分享中,分享人先是对运行环境和代码结构进行介绍,在介绍代码结构的过程中,尤其指出运算热点,即下一步的重点优化对象。之后分别从替换编译器及编译选项、预处理、算法替换、混合精度、访存优化等六个方面讲述优化思路,最终于三个算例上实现了百倍加速,大大简化运算过程,让大家直观感受到了高性能计算的神奇与魅力。
本次分享会通过分享不同高校团队的优化思路,让同学们对高性能计算有了更直观地了解,进一步感受到并行计算的应用价值。
图一 参加活动的部分会员
图二 部分会员合影